Understanding the Nature of Error Sixty Five Thousand Five Hundred and Forty Two
So, what exactly is Error sixty five thousand five hundred and forty two? While the specific technical meaning can vary slightly depending on the software and system involved, it generally indicates an issue related to memory access or an application error. In simpler terms, it means something went wrong when the program tried to access a specific part of your computer’s memory or when the application encountered an unexpected problem during its operation.
Several factors can contribute to Error sixty five thousand five hundred and forty two. Let’s explore some of the most common culprits:
Corrupted Game Files or Application Files
Imagine downloading a large file, and the process gets interrupted midway. The resulting file might be incomplete or damaged – corrupted. Similarly, game files or application files can become corrupted due to various reasons, such as interrupted downloads, hard drive errors, or even malware infections. Corrupted files can lead to Error sixty five thousand five hundred and forty two because the application cannot properly read or execute the necessary instructions.
Outdated or Corrupted Drivers
Drivers are essential software components that allow your operating system to communicate with your hardware, such as your graphics card. Outdated or corrupted drivers, especially graphics drivers, are a frequent cause of Error sixty five thousand five hundred and forty two, particularly in games. If your graphics driver is outdated, it may not be compatible with the game’s latest features or optimizations, leading to instability and crashes.
Incompatible Software or Hardware
Just like how certain puzzle pieces don’t fit together, some software or hardware components may be incompatible with each other. This incompatibility can manifest as Error sixty five thousand five hundred and forty two. For example, an older graphics card might not fully support a new game’s advanced graphical features, leading to crashes and errors. Similarly, conflicts with other applications running in the background can also trigger this error.
System File Corruption
Your operating system relies on a vast collection of system files to function correctly. If these files become corrupted, it can cause a wide range of problems, including Error sixty five thousand five hundred and forty two. System file corruption can occur due to various reasons, such as software installation issues, malware infections, or even hardware failures.
Insufficient System Resources
Running demanding games or applications requires sufficient system resources, such as RAM (Random Access Memory) and VRAM (Video RAM). If your system is running low on these resources, it can lead to Error sixty five thousand five hundred and forty two. This is because the game or application may not have enough memory to store all the necessary data and instructions, leading to crashes and errors.
The symptoms of Error sixty five thousand five hundred and forty two can vary depending on the specific situation, but some common signs include:
- Game or application crashes, often without warning.
- Error messages displayed on the screen, specifically mentioning Error sixty five thousand five hundred and forty two.
- Freezing or instability of the game or application.
- Inability to launch the game or application.
Troubleshooting Steps: Conquering Error Sixty Five Thousand Five Hundred and Forty Two
Now that you understand the potential causes of Error sixty five thousand five hundred and forty two, let’s dive into the troubleshooting steps to resolve this issue.
Starting with the Basics
It might seem too simple to work, but restarting your computer is often the first and easiest solution. This simple act can clear temporary files, close background processes, and reset your system, potentially resolving the underlying cause of Error sixty five thousand five hundred and forty two. Think of it as giving your computer a fresh start.
Ensure your computer meets the minimum system requirements for the game or application you’re trying to run. If your hardware is below the minimum specifications, it may not be able to handle the demands of the software, leading to Error sixty five thousand five hundred and forty two.
Sometimes, the game or application may require elevated privileges to access certain system resources. Running it as an administrator can grant these privileges and potentially resolve Error sixty five thousand five hundred and forty two. Right-click on the game or application’s executable file and select “Run as administrator.”
Background programs can consume valuable system resources, potentially contributing to Error sixty five thousand five hundred and forty two. Close any unnecessary programs running in the background to free up resources and see if it resolves the issue.
Addressing Game and Application File Issues
Most gaming platforms, such as Steam and Epic Games Launcher, offer a feature to verify the integrity of game files. This process scans your game files for corruption and automatically downloads and replaces any damaged or missing files. This is a crucial step in resolving Error sixty five thousand five hundred and forty two if you suspect file corruption. In Steam, right-click on the game in your library, select “Properties,” go to the “Local Files” tab, and click “Verify integrity of game files.” Epic Games Launcher has a similar option under the game’s settings.
If verifying file integrity doesn’t solve the problem, reinstalling the game or application might be necessary. This will ensure that you have a fresh, uncorrupted copy of the software. Uninstall the game or application completely, then download and install it again from the official source.
A failing hard drive can cause file corruption and lead to Error sixty five thousand five hundred and forty two. Use a disk checking utility, such as CHKDSK in Windows, to scan your hard drive for errors and repair them.
Tackling Driver-Related Problems
Updating your graphics drivers is crucial for optimal performance and stability, especially when playing games. Visit the website of your graphics card manufacturer (Nvidia or AMD) and download the latest drivers for your specific graphics card model. You can also update drivers through Device Manager in Windows.
If Error sixty five thousand five hundred and forty two started occurring after a recent driver update, consider rolling back to a previous version. The latest drivers may sometimes introduce new bugs or incompatibilities. In Device Manager, find your graphics card, go to the “Driver” tab, and click “Roll Back Driver” if the option is available.
For a thorough driver reinstall, use Display Driver Uninstaller (DDU). This tool completely removes all traces of previous drivers, ensuring a clean installation of the new drivers. This can help resolve driver-related conflicts and stability issues.
Repairing System Files and Memory
The System File Checker (SFC) is a built-in Windows tool that scans for and repairs corrupted system files. Open Command Prompt as administrator and run the command “sfc /scannow.” Let the scan complete and follow any on-screen instructions.
The Deployment Image Servicing and Management (DISM) tool can repair the Windows image, which is the underlying foundation of your operating system. Open Command Prompt as administrator and run the command “DISM /Online /Cleanup-Image /RestoreHealth.” This process may take some time to complete.
Memory problems can also cause Error sixty five thousand five hundred and forty two. Use the Windows Memory Diagnostic tool to scan your computer’s memory for errors. This tool will run a series of tests to identify any potential memory issues.
Advanced Troubleshooting Steps
Sometimes, certain software programs can conflict with each other, leading to Error sixty five thousand five hundred and forty two. Try booting your computer in Safe Mode, which loads only essential drivers and services, to see if the error persists. If the error disappears in Safe Mode, it suggests that a software conflict is likely the cause.
Keeping your operating system up to date with the latest patches and updates is essential for stability and security. Windows Updates often include bug fixes and improvements that can resolve various issues, including Error sixty five thousand five hundred and forty two.
Event Viewer is a Windows tool that logs various system events, including errors. Examine the Event Viewer logs for any entries related to Error sixty five thousand five hundred and forty two. These logs may provide more detailed information about the cause of the error and help you pinpoint the source of the problem.
